污染环境的农药及其代谢物的品种日趋增多,因此,为对蔬菜上多种农药残留进行安全性评价提供依据,必须建立多残留分析的方法。我们对有机磷农药残留量测定的气相层析方法作了一些探索,现将部分内容报道如下。实验材料与方法一、仪器与参考品仪器SIGMA-1气相层析仪,氮磷检测器,美国PE公司制。参考品乐果由成都试剂厂提供,含量>99%;敌敌畏、马拉松和对硫磷由杭州农药厂提供,含量:敌敌畏92.3%,对硫磷96%,马拉松83%;杀虫脒(内标物)由上
